A controversial audit program in the process of being rolled out in all 50 states by 2010 is sparking concerns not just from the nation's largest hospitals, but the smallest physician practices as well. The Recovery Audit Contractor, or RAC, program was created by the Medicare Modernization Act of 2003 to address improper payments to healthcare providers participating in fee-for-service Medicare. As the permanent program is put into place, physicians say it will continue to be a challenge to comply with a program often cited as a “bounty hunter”-type operation.
